Transaction 64edb94612b76616ee0022363c1aa2d333042203577da998242f867f525e6f04
3 Input
2 Outputs
- 64edb94612b76616ee0022363c1aa2d333042203577da998242f867f525e6f04:0
- 64edb94612b76616ee0022363c1aa2d333042203577da998242f867f525e6f04:1
value 50008
address 1PRiSfwAUuSUFN9KNz9CjkMG4yAwEj3CXk
value 1300000
address 3AcW7h68SMRrcvNhNCGtwpsaGND3Vf8rUY